Al Lewis Birthday Memorial (April 30, 1923 - February 3, 2006)
What can I say about Al Lewis except the obvious...he was a goofball. One of the best goofballs to ever star on television.
He made people laugh and he was darn good at it. 'The Munsters' was unique because the casting was brilliant. Although Fred Gwynne and Al Lewis worked together before on 'Car 54 Where Are You?'
It was 'The Munsters' that made them legendary in the TV world I think. Herman, and Grandpa
Munster--The physical comedy of Herman not realizing his size or strength causing him mishaps, and impish Grandpa always cooking up crazy potions and pills-what a great series.
Great actor.
Al Lewis starred in an episode of Lost In Space "Rocket to Earth", and watching him play alongside another colossal ham Jonathan Harris, it is just too much fun.
Here is the improvised scene that Al, and Jonathan cooked up because the ep was running short and needed some more air time. They saved the network thousands of dollars that day.
